Gerald Nelson Nesbitt (March 3, 1932 – April 27, 2023) was a USMC Korean War Veteran and an American Canadian football player who played for the Ottawa Rough Riders. He won the Grey Cup with them in 1960. [1] He played college football for the University of Arkansas Razorbacks. [2]

Nesbitt died in Little Rock, Arkansas, on April 27, 2023, at the age of 91. [3]
